On 5/17/03 12:01 PM, in article 7e1dcv0ios29jggfuhkg2d630olircd9emnopsamcom, "Interious" <ddhartwicknopsamPAMearthlink.net> wrote: > Unfortunately, I live in an area where the roads are uniformly awful. > Were this not the case, the Aero may have been the one. What an > impressive car. When you feel like you need to go back to Saab (and I'm sure you will) you might try the non-aero 9-5 versions - the suspension is a bit softer, and 2002 and later seem to have found that nice balance between firm and forgiving. But I am speaking as a California guy - our roads are rough in the cities because of neglect, not weather, so we have rough roads, but potholes are more rare. > The A4 has its irritations. It is also actually fairly stiff, though > not approaching the Aero. The clutch threshold is very high off the > floor and there is an annoying return to idle throttle lag--makes > shifting a totally new bag. After-market stereo installation is > problematic because of the diagnostic circuitry. Sounds like a very German car - you obey ITS rules, not the other way around. Like I said, in its own way, Audi is a great car - and is rapidly displacing the BMW brand as the "drivers car" - the A4 being the first volley in their rise. > I've yet to experience the perfect car, but had my 900S had 200 hp and > systems that were not on the verge of failing, it would still be > parked in the garage.
